Frequently Asked Questions about Maltby
What type of rentals are currently available in Maltby?
There are currently 18 Apartments for Rent in Maltby, WA with pricing that ranges from $1,645 to $3,898. There are also 3 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Maltby ranging from $2,200 to $3,500.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Maltby?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Maltby ranges from $2,200 to $3,500 with an average monthly rent of $2,966.
